Απομπλοκοποιητής JavaScript

Μετατρέψτε ξανά τον περίπλοκο κώδικα JavaScript σε αναγνώσιμη μορφή με το ισχυρό εργαλείο deobfuscation. Ιδανικό για εντοπισμό σφαλμάτων, ανάλυση κώδικα και εκμάθηση από υπάρχοντα σενάρια.

Επιλογές αποσυσκότισης Αποκωδικοποίηση

Σχετικά με το JavaScript Deobfuscator

Τι είναι το JavaScript Deobfuscation;

Το JavaScript Deobfuscation είναι η διαδικασία μετατροπής του συγκεχυμένου κώδικα JavaScript σε μια πιο ευανάγνωστη και κατανοητή μορφή. Αυτό είναι ιδιαίτερα χρήσιμο για τον εντοπισμό σφαλμάτων, την ανάλυση κώδικα, την εκμάθηση από υπάρχουσες δέσμες ενεργειών ή την ανάκτηση κώδικα που έχει συγκεχυθεί χωρίς τη συγκατάθεσή σας.

Το εργαλείο μας χρησιμοποιεί προηγμένες τεχνικές για να αντιστρέψει κοινές μεθόδους συσκότισης, καθιστώντας τον κώδικα ευκολότερο στην ανάγνωση και την ανάλυση, διατηρώντας παράλληλα την αρχική του λειτουργικότητα.

Γιατί να χρησιμοποιήσετε ένα deobfuscator;

  • Debugging:Ευκολότερος εντοπισμός σφαλμάτων σε περίπλεξη κώδικα όταν είναι σε αναγνώσιμη μορφή.
  • Ανάλυση κώδικα:Κατανοήστε πώς λειτουργούν οι υπάρχουσες δέσμες ενεργειών,
  • Learning:Μάθετε από τον υπάρχοντα κώδικα JavaScript που έχει συγκεχυθεί.
  • Security Research:Ανάλυση δυνητικά κακόβουλων δεσμών ενεργειών για έρευνα ασφάλειας.
  • Ανάκτηση κώδικα:Ανακτήστε τον δικό σας κώδικα που έχει συγκεχυθεί κατά λάθος.

πριν από την αποσυσκότιση

eval(function(p,a,c,k,e,d){e=function(c){return(c35?String.fromCharCode(c+29):c.toString(36))};if(!''.replace(/^/,String)){while(c--)d[e(c)]=k[c]||e(c);k=[function(e){return d[e]}];e=function(){return'\\w+'};c=1};while(c--)if(k[c])p=p.replace(new RegExp('\\b'+e(c)+'\\b','g'),k[c]);return p}('(0,1(\'2\'))(3);',4,4,'function|eval|var a=1;console.log(a);|void 0'.split('|'),0,{}));

Μετά την αποσυσκότιση

void function() { var a = 1; console.log(a); }();

Related Tools